Output 8e0a1e632c71d6d44eff580fa9d241291985b3fbf8fadd159e4e1fb39d2c39b4:0

value
77881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db4bc3f81c7c133840285c77ab7fa3e48cc9a9f OP_EQUAL
address
34Q62pSL9viuiLnwnWSdGq6sszGGadpyZJ
transaction
8e0a1e632c71d6d44eff580fa9d241291985b3fbf8fadd159e4e1fb39d2c39b4
confirmations
194923
spent
true